This impressive two-storey house, spanning approximately 1,960 square feet, has been thoughtfully redesigned by an award-winning architect to create a modern home that combines style with practicality. Ideally positioned moments from the River Thames and Wandsworth Park, it offers a well-planned layout and contemporary finishes throughout.
On the ground floor, a spacious reception room with 3 metre high ceilings flows beautifully into a bright kitchen-dining space, complete with a central island, integrated appliances, and sliding doors onto a private south-west facing garden. A utility room and guest cloakroom complete this level. Upstairs, there are three double bedrooms, all with fitted wardrobes. Two benefit from en suite bathrooms, while the third is served by a separate family bathroom. The property further benefits from a secure allocated underground parking space, as well as access to a landscaped communal courtyard garden.

Osiers Road is located just moments from the River Thames and the green open spaces of Wandsworth Park. The area offers a vibrant mix of riverside walks, local cafés, and neighbourhood shops, while the wider amenities of Putney, Wandsworth Town, and Clapham Junction are all within easy reach. For transport, Wandsworth Town station is just 0.6 miles away, providing quick links into London Waterloo, and East Putney underground station (District Line) is 0.7 miles away, providing direct links to Sloane Square, Earls Court, and Victoria. A range of bus routes serve the area, and the Thames Clipper river bus service from Wandsworth Riverside Quarter Pier offers a scenic commute into the City and Canary Wharf
